2. The Souks: Where Tradition Meets Commerce
Step away from the gleaming towers and wander through the narrow streets of the old souks. Here, the scent of spices and the sounds of haggling transport visitors back in time. Traditional markets like the Souq Al Mubarakiya are a treasure trove of local crafts, textiles, and food, offering a glimpse into the rich cultural tapestry of Kuwait. 🏰🛒

4. Cultural Landmarks: Preserving Heritage
Kuwait City is home to several cultural landmarks that celebrate the nation’s history and heritage. The Kuwait National Museum and the Dar al-Athar al-Islamiyyah showcase the region’s rich cultural and historical legacy through exhibits and artifacts. These institutions play a vital role in preserving Kuwait’s identity and educating future generations about their roots. 🏛️📚
